Happy Halloween to all those zombies and zombettes out there who will be attending the conference next week! With my holiday themed entry today I’d like to spotlight one of the “don’t-miss” features of the MCN/MCF Joint Conference, the Ask the Experts sessions happening in the Resource Room.
We’ve got a great line-up of local experts from the following organizations ready to speak with attendees on a variety of topics:
- Association of Fundraising Professionals (AFP) – Fundraising Issues
- Charities Review Council (CRC) – Nonprofit Policies & Practices
- HandsOn Twin Cities – Volunteering/Volunteer Management
- LegalCORPS – Legal Issues
- MACC Commonwealth – Administration
- MAP for Nonprofits – Governance, Management and Technology
- Midwest International NGO Network (MINN) – International NGO Issues
- Minnesota Association for Volunteer Administration (MAVA) – Volunteering/Volunteer Management
- Minnesota Council of Nonprofits (MCN) – Public Policy
- Nonprofits Assistance Fund – Finance
- Springboard for the Arts – Enhancing the Arts & Arts-Focused Nonprofits
- Young Nonprofit Professionals Network (YNPN) – Professional Development
For a complete description of each organization’s area of expertise and when they will be available, visit the Transforming Our Work website.
